Output 9a66172656f7af497a461f9257c04eb72101ed4b568d84c5a3f16c97da4758c1:2

value
401509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ceb11c23531c8b403f29fb558d95de96b7e824e8 OP_EQUAL
address
3LXuHscJoT2fFmBs82c1kHQiiHTEDXac9T
transaction
9a66172656f7af497a461f9257c04eb72101ed4b568d84c5a3f16c97da4758c1